Advanced aircraft operating in supersonic and hypersonic flight regimes will impose many environmental problems on aircraft subsystems. Fire extinguishing equipment will be required to operate efficiently over a -65F to 500F temperature range. To meet this requirement, a subscale Pyrotechnic Fire Extinguishing System was designed, developed and fire tested under simulated flight conditions. It uses bromo fluoro alkanes as extinguishing agents. (Author)
